be
segunda persona singular/plural y plural presente de "be"
ser / estar (forma del verbo "be" para "you", "we", "they")
Definiciones
-
1
Indica identidad, característica o estado (equivale a 'ser' o 'estar').
“You are very kind to help me today.”
Eres muy amable al ayudarme hoy.
-
2
Se usa para describir ubicación o existencia.
“They are at the park with their friends.”
Ellos están en el parque con sus amigos.
-
3
Se usa en tiempos continuos (are + verbo -ing).
“We are studying English together this week.”
Estamos estudiando inglés juntos esta semana.
Conjugación
Presente
| I | am |
| you | are |
| he/she/it | is |
| we | are |
| they | are |
Pasado
| I | was |
| you | were |
| he/she/it | was |
| we | were |
| they | were |
Futuro
| I | will be |
| you | will be |
| he/she/it | will be |
| we | will be |
| they | will be |
Pretérito perfecto compuesto
| I | have been |
| you | have been |
| he/she/it | has been |
| we | have been |
| they | have been |
"Are" solo se usa con "you", "we", "they" o sujetos plurales; con "I" se usa "am" y con "he/she/it" se usa "is".
